Hello, I'm Konrad Janica

Front-end / Full-stack Developer


Learn more

Technical Experience

"The only source of knowledge is experience." - Albert Einstein.

June 2015
  • aMatch
  • Java, Android SDK
  • An Android phone app designed to practice algorithm questions. Can be used to easily store favourites to practice when offline.
  • Address: http://www.konful.com/aMatch
  • 28/12/2014 - 06/01/2015

  • CareerCup API
  • Java
  • A simple API to programmatically access Career Cup questions and answers within a Java application.
  • Used within aMatch application.
  • 17/06/2014 - 29/06/2014

May 2015
  • ANZAC Programming Competitions @Adelaide
  • C++, Python
  • Participated in three ANZAC programming competitions as a member of one of the University of Adelaide Teams.
  • Computer Graphics Group Final Assignment
  • C++, OpenGL
  • A Collaborative Group Assignment for University of Adelaide - Computer Graphics 2014 S1 - Comp Sci 3014. The project was built from scrath through a team coordinated design plan, it features a fully procedurally generating terrain, realistic physics/collisions and lighting/shadows.
    The project was recognized as being one of the top assignments of the year and is to be presented during first week of classes [July], at Ingenunity [October], and at Open day [August].
  • More information [and videos] can be found at http://github.com/KonradJanica/CG_Assign3
  • 12/05/2014 - 29/05/2014

  • Circular Vector STL-Compliant Container
  • C++
  • Following closely to the interal library std::vector class, created a fully STL-C++98-Compliant Circular Vector (Container) Data Structure. Throughout the process, I learned nearly the complete internal working of the std::vector library.
  • Used within CG_Assign3 as an indexed Queue for holding collision and terrain data.
  • Can be found at http://github.com/KonradJanica/Circular_Vector
  • 12/05/2014 - 16/05/2014

Dec 2014
  • Micron Measures Pty Ltd
  • PHP, XHTML, CSS, Javascript
  • After discussion of the requirements and overall design/theme, the job involved the creation, maintenance and updating of new content for a business Website.
  • Address: http://www.micronmeasures.com.au
  • 28/12/2014 - 06/01/2015

June 2014
  • Jamp
  • GML, OpenGL
  • A game inspired by the popular “flappybird” mobile series but with an Australian theme. Features include animated sprites, infinite moving platforms, collision detection, highscores integrated with GooglePlay and Facebook, Twitter integration, multiple rendering effects, and a detailed menu allowing for sliding volume/brightness/speed control.
  • Currently available on GooglePlay with a 4.5/5 star rating, 500 downloads, and no reported compatibility issues.
  • 23/06/2014 - 29/06/2014

Mar 2014
  • Taxi Rank Simulation
  • Java
  • A 2D Simulation of pedestrians queuing for a taxi rank in Adelaide CBD. Includes an interactive test-harness to allow testing every state of the taxi/pedestrian entities. Originally an assignment for the course, Introduction to Software Engineering, but developed it further in personal time.
  • 08/03/2014 - 22/03/2014

Mar 2013
  • Tertiary Studies
  • Began a Bachelor of Software Engineering degree at the University of Adelaide
  • 01/03/2014 - Present

Dec 2010
  • Game Reverse Engineering
  • Lua
  • Discovered game breaking multiplayer advantages by using the released development tools. Afterwards contacted the development company with preventative methods.
  • 12/01/2010

Hi about me

Portfolio

More projects can be found on my github

Programming Skills

C++
95% Complete
C
90% Complete
Java
80% Complete
JavaScript
85% Complete
HTML5/CSS3
85% Complete
NodeJS
70% Complete
Python
60% Complete
Ruby
30% Complete
Bash
75% Complete
Assembly
75% Complete

Programming Tools

Vim
100% Complete
AndroidStudio
90% Complete
IntelliJ IDEA
95% Complete
Chrome
95% Complete
Subversion
90% Complete
Git
95% Complete
Github
100% Complete
Photoshop
70% Complete

Let's Keep In Touch!


konradjanica@outlook.com